Output 21b3072097134384c1b3dcd271e284744e725eed1c70161f6cce399295f6175e:1

value
31255352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e289cd0c78b9cec06a92d875092e3ab5a8ef568 OP_EQUAL
address
3DC5iXNvbPJ1Mf9mKyxbAUWPHU7nKhwSPq
transaction
21b3072097134384c1b3dcd271e284744e725eed1c70161f6cce399295f6175e
spent
true